29551869 Control Module for Allison Transmission A59 TCM With/without PROGRAMMING

29551869 Control Module for Allison Transmission A59 TCM With/without PROGRAMMING
thumb
thumb
thumb
thumb
thumb
sku: 1005009012817625
$1,343.76
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ed